Description: H2O.ai is an open source AI and machine learning platform that allows users to build machine learning models for various applications such as predictive modeling, pattern mining, lead scoring, and fraud detection. It provides automatic data preparation, feature engineering, model building, model validation and model deployment.

H2O.ai
H2O.ai Features
  • Automatic machine learning (AutoML) for model building
  • Algorithms like deep learning, gradient boosting, generalized linear modeling, K-Means, PCA, etc.
  • Flow UI for no code model building
  • Model interpretability
  • Model deployment
  • Integration with R, Python, Spark, Hadoop, etc.

H2O.ai
H2O.ai
Pros
  • Open source and free to use
  • Scalable and distributed processing
  • Supports big data through integration with Spark, Hadoop, etc.
  • Easy to use through Flow UI and APIs
  • Good model performance
Cons
  • Limited model diagnostic capabilities compared to proprietary solutions
  • Less flexible than coding models directly in R or Python
  • Not as widely used as some other open source ML platforms
